Job Title 

Modernization Contract Engineer

Role Overview: 

Provide the engineering necessary to customize building-specific elevator control systems.  The successful candidate will take contract specific data provided by the Otis local office and translate that information into a design specification.  The engineer will use this information to design a building-specific elevator system starting with a base configuration utilizing schematic capture tools to create a custom wiring diagram.  They will also create specifications for the factory to build a customized controller, set software parameters for the specific configuration and interface with the Otis local office staff to ensure the customer’s requirements are satisfied.

On a typical day you will: 

  • Engage in the customization of building specific Modernization systems
  • Support field and manufacturing teams to build solutions
  • Respond to field questions in an effective & timely manner
  • Identify & resolve technical issues within project documentation and specification
